DESCRIPTION OF DUTIES:

Under direct supervision, assists in the performance of standard tests and analysis on raw, natural, and processed food and dairy substances using prescribed chemical and physical laboratory procedures to determine composition, purity, and compliance with legal standards.

    • Performs chemical and microbiological analysis on food samples. 
    • Performs field testing for environmental swabs.
    • Always demonstrates proper analytical techniques and follows all test methods as written. 
    • Records qualitative and quantitative observations legibly and accurately. 
    • Calibrates and routinely operates analytical equipment using established guidelines and techniques.
    • Follows waste disposal and storage guidelines. 
    • Cleans work area according to laboratory guidelines. 
    • courteously works with fellow lab employees. 
    • Conveys scientific and technical information to fellow lab employees and management in a concise manner.
    • Participates in proficiency tests and on-site evaluations by auditors.
    • Monitors and records laboratory systems such as refrigerators, ovens, and incubators for compliance with requirements.  
    • Monitors the work to ensure the accuracy of sampling and testing complies with laboratory standards. 
    • May be exposed to hazardous and unknown substances.

Some veterans may be eligible to receive either 5 or 10 points added to their passing score on a numerically scored pre-employment assessment. Where no numerically scored assessment is used, preference may be given to eligible veterans whose qualifications for a job they have applied for are equivalent to the most suitable non-veteran applicant for that job. In order to receive credit for Veteran’s Preference, you must submit copies of the appropriate documentation to the Hiring Agency HR Department. Please note: Veteran’s Preference cannot be awarded until copies of the appropriate documentation have been received. Note that copies of documentation may not be returned.
